HOW TO ROOT GIOONEE P2

Steps to Install superuser
1. You have minimum 60% charge on your phone else you might
get stuck while the update process is running on your device.
2. disable any security or Anti-virus app if you have them installed.
3. Enable USB Debugging. This can be don by Settings,;Applications
;Development and making sure that USB Debugging is checked.
4. Download MTK ADB DRIVERS and install on your PC
5. Use only original USB data cable.

# working internet connection (on pc or your p2
# computer(laptop or desktop)
# Rooting tool plus drivers.

Double click on Pdanet Driver to start installation
it ask you to choose phone manufacture, choose
others & connect your phone to computer

Wait for 10 to 20 sec, then press the OK button
After the driver installation, Then Restart your Computer

Download the motochopper rooting tool 
Now connect your P2 to computer via USB cable.
 (don't turn on USB Mass storage)

Then Open motochopper folder and do this

Window user :- double click the Runme.bat file

Ubuntu user open terminal & navigate to the extracted
folder & execute “./run.sh“.

(approve adb connection from your pc on your device, if it
 ask to do so. Do not turn on USB storage on your Pioneer P2)

Wait for 10 sec, Then Press Ok Button

Your Phone will now Reboot (restart) automatically.
After the phone reboots, open app drawer & search for a
newly installed app called Super User
